3 candidates are tracked for Michigan House District 41 on the November 3, 2026 ballot: Jen Strebs, Nicole C. Sabel and Rafael Wolf. Candidate information follows official Kalamazoo County election filings; verify with the official election office linked below.
August 4 primary result: Jen Strebs won the Democratic nomination with 55.60 percent over Jessica Swartz and meets Republican Nicole C. Sabel, unopposed in her primary, on the November 3 ballot, per the Michigan Secretary of State's official results. Libertarian Rafael Wolf also qualified for the November ballot by convention nomination, per the Kalamazoo County Clerk's candidate list. This is an open seat; sitting representative Julie Rogers is running for the 19th Senate District instead of re-election.
Jen Strebs is chairperson of the Kalamazoo County Board of Commissioners and a former Kalamazoo Township Trustee, per her campaign site. She spent 23 years working with adults and children with developmental disabilities and mental illnesses before moving into public behavioral health administration, per her campaign site.
